Finite-time boundedness for switched systems with sector bounded nonlinearity and constant time delay

Xiangze Lin, Xueling Li, Shihua Li and Yun Zou

Applied Mathematics and Computation, 2016, vol. 274, issue C, 25-40

Abstract: Finite-time boundedness and finite-time stability of switched systems with sector bounded nonlinearity and constant time delay are investigated. Sufficient conditions which guarantee finite-time stability or finite-time boundedness of the switched nonlinear system are presented respectively. Average dwell time of switching signals is also given. Moreover, finite-time weighted L2-gain of the switched nonlinear system is addressed to measure its disturbance tolerance capability in the fixed time interval. Detail proofs are accomplished by using multiple Lyapunov-like functions. An example is employed to verify the efficiency of the proposed method.
